The episode discusses the reigns of kings Abijah and Asa, highlighting their faithfulness and failures in trusting God.
These chapters focus on two kings, Abijah and Asa. Abijah gave a bold speech reminding Israel of God’s covenant with David and defeated Jeroboam’s army through God’s help. Asa started strong, removing idolatry and obeying God, but later relied on alliances and physicians rather than trusting God. Despite his failings, Asa’s reforms inspired faithfulness in Judah.
